Emotional Depth and Character Connections

The episode strategically anchors itself on three core emotional narratives:

  1. Amelia's Internal Struggles

    • Amelia's burgeoning feelings for Akira and her overshadowing inferiority complex are palpable. Her inner conflict adds layers to their relationship, enriching the viewer's investment in her journey.
  2. Yoru's Harrowing Past

    • Yoru's backstory is intense, shedding light on her initial death wish before binding with Akira. This exploration deepens our understanding of her motivations and her reliance on Akira for redemption.
  3. Crow's Tragic Parallels

    • Crow’s story mirrors Amelia’s dilemmas, intricately tying two narratives that resonate with themes of loss and sacrifice.

Expanding Universe and World-Building

Alongside the character arcs, episode 5 introduces intriguing world-building elements, fleshing out the social and political dynamics of their universe.

Introducing Aurum Tres

The introduction of Aurum Tres serves as a pivotal moment. Initially seen as the antagonist in Kilika's flashback, we learn he is a demon under the Demon King. His role raises questions about the true nature of the demons versus human alliances.

  • Aurum’s Duality

    • Aurum's actions, including attacking the city and kidnapping Amelia, leave viewers pondering the Demon King's true intentions. Is there a larger strategy at play, or are Akira and his friends simply caught in the wrong place at the wrong time?
  • Demon King’s Strategy

    • The potential for complexity within the Demon King’s character broadens the scope of narrative possibilities, challenging our preconceptions of good versus evil.

Conflict and Consequences

Aurum’s attack and the subsequent kidnapping position Akira on a potential path of vengeance. How he navigates this threat without his preferred weapon adds tension and sets the stage for future conflicts.

The Implications of Amelia’s Abduction

Amelia's kidnapping serves as a catalyst for her character’s potential growth and might trigger a fierce reaction from Akira. The circumstances could lead to significant shifts in both personal dynamics and the series' overarching plot.
